About Dartdesign
Retail Marketing and Branding Agency
D’Art Design is a global retail transformation and brand execution company that helps businesses bring their retail concepts to life - from strategy and design to manufacturing and nationwide deployment. With expertise spanning retail strategy, brand identity, store design, in-store branding, visual merchandising, turnkey fit-outs, retail rollouts, signage and fixtures, and large-scale retail expansion, D’Art delivers seamless execution across multiple markets and touchpoints.
Operating through an integrated approach that combines concept, design, production, logistics, and installation under one roof, D’Art enables brands to scale consistently while maintaining quality, efficiency, and brand integrity. Having executed over 60,000 retail touchpoints for 150+ brands across 300+ cities, D’Art transforms physical spaces into impactful brand experiences that drive customer engagement and business growth.
